πŸ“Œ Invoice Processing Automation Summary

Invoice processing automation is the use of technology to handle the tasks involved in managing invoices. This includes receiving, reading, validating, and entering invoice information into accounting or finance systems. By automating these steps, businesses can reduce manual work, lower the chance of mistakes, and speed up payments to suppliers.

πŸ—ΊοΈ Real World Examples

A retail chain receives hundreds of supplier invoices every week. By using invoice processing automation software, the accounts team can automatically scan, extract, and match invoice data with purchase orders. This reduces errors and allows staff to focus on resolving exceptions instead of data entry.

A construction company manages invoices from multiple subcontractors. Automation tools help capture invoice details from emails, validate them against project budgets, and flag any discrepancies for review, speeding up the approval process and improving cash flow management.

βœ… FAQ

What is invoice processing automation and how does it work?

Invoice processing automation uses technology to handle the steps needed for managing invoices, such as receiving, reading, and entering information into finance systems. By letting software take care of these repetitive tasks, businesses save time, cut down on errors, and make sure suppliers are paid more quickly.

Why should a business consider automating its invoice processing?

Automating invoice processing means less manual data entry, which reduces the risk of mistakes and frees up staff for more important work. It also helps payments go out faster, which can improve relationships with suppliers and sometimes even lead to savings through early payment discounts.

Does invoice processing automation work for all types of businesses?

Most businesses, whether large or small, can benefit from automating their invoice processing. It is especially helpful for companies that deal with a high volume of invoices each month, but even smaller businesses can find it useful for saving time and avoiding common mistakes.

Data Science Model Drift Remediation

Data science model drift remediation refers to the process of identifying and correcting changes in a model's performance over time. Model drift happens when the data a model sees in the real world differs from the data it was trained on, causing predictions to become less accurate. Remediation involves steps such as monitoring, diagnosing causes, and updating or retraining the model to restore its reliability.
